    I still think this team is in big trouble. Their offense has been bailing their starting pitching which has been awful other than Fister, but how long can they sustain that?
     
  20. sealclubber1016

    Supporting Member

    Joined:
    Mar 31, 2010
    Messages:
    21,447
    Likes Received:
    34,690
    Over the last 30 days the Astros have the 6th best starters ERA in the AL, and that's with their "ace" posting a 5.87 ERA over that stretch. To piggyback on that, we also have the 4th best FIP and 2nd best xFIP over that stretch. Basically the entire rotation except for Keuchel has been very solid, giving us a good chance to win just about every game. (team record is 20-13 over last 33, Keuchel starts we're 2-5, 18-8 in the other starts).Even Keuchel is showing some signs of life over his last few starts, although he's still having issues avoiding the one bad inning.

    If you've been paying attention, the rotation stabilizing is the biggest part of our improvement over the first month.

    Although it would be remiss to not mention our bullpen filth over that stretch. 2nd best ERA in baseball, most K/9 and fewest BB/9 (think about that). Easily leading in FIP, xFip and WAR. Our WAR is almost 2x as high (3.5 to 1.8) as the 3rd place team.
